Suicide can echo across generations.

In the UK: 36,000 people are bereaved by suicide every year. 1 in 3 of them will have suicidal thoughts. 1 in 10 of them will attempt to take their own life. As the devastating statistics show, when you lose a loved one to suicide, you’re more at risk of dying by suicide. Yet this vulnerable group of people are overlooked – often leaving them to carry this complex and unique burden of loss and grief alone. Suicide&Co exists to break that cycle. And to support bereaved individuals and open the conversation around suicide-related grief through specialist counselling. The powerful film Heirlooms shines the spotlight on what happens after someone takes their own life, and the loved ones who carry it with them for the rest of theirs. To show them they’re not alone. To show them that support is available. And to break the cycle of suicide. According to the NHS, suicide is the biggest killer of men under the age of 50. That’s why we targeted a predominantly male audience, who may struggle to open up and find the help they need: football fans. After screening the film in UK cinemas, Premier League club West Ham United hosted the film across all digital channels – getting the UK to see suicide grief, and Suicide&Co, more clearly than ever before.
